Training Operation manager

Asga Academy is looking for “Training Operation manager”
Job type: Full Time

Job responsibilities and duties:

1. Coordinate and cooperate with internal and external training organizations (local and international) , Divisions and other outsource Organizations for planning and implementing training programs.
 2. Make training needs evaluation surveys and its analysis to identify the training nee
ds and the required programs across the Boarders Security Sector.
 3. Develop and design training plans (Session topics , key elements and training manuals) and prepare for the Specialized Training Center yearly strategic training plan.
 4. Supervise and monitor external training programs with other organizations and makes evaluations and reports.
 5. Make reports to the Training Director with the achievements, difficulties, training plan, schedules, and needed training tools.
6. Share scientific and training programs, conferences and scientific meetings held by the training institutions in order to develop my experience and be up-to-date with latest courses and technologies
 7. Interpret participant feedback, create change processes and implement throughout delivery teams.
 8. Determine annual and quarterly throughput for required training courses.
 9. Identify and process all month end, quarter end and year end accruals needed with finance.
 10. researching markets to identify opportunities for Training Events events;
 11. liaising with clients to ascertain their precise training event requirements;
 12. Producing detailed proposals for events (e.g. timelines, venues, suppliers, legal obligations, staffing and budgets);
 13. Agreeing to and managing a budget;
 14. Securing and booking a suitable venue or location;
 15. ensuring insurance, legal, health and safety obligations are adhered to;
 16. coordinating venue management, caterers, stand designers, contractors and equipment hire;
 17. organizing facilities for hospitality and the media;
 18. Identifying and securing speakers or special guests;
 19. Planning room layouts and the entertainment programme, scheduling workshops and demonstrations;
 20. Coordinating staffing requirements and staff briefings;
 21. selling sponsorship/stand/exhibition space to potential exhibitors/partners;
 22. preparing delegate packs and papers;
 23. liaising with marketing and PR colleagues to promote the event;
 24. liaising with clients and designers to create a brand for the event and organizing the production of tickets, posters, catalogues and sales brochures;
 25. Coordinating suppliers, handling client queries and troubleshooting on the day of the event to ensure that all runs smoothly.

Experience: 5 years experience in the same responsibilities
